VinaCapital Vietnam Opp Fund (LON:VOF - Get Free Report)'s share price hit a new 52-week high during trading on Tuesday . The company traded as high as GBX 500 ($6.77) and last traded at GBX 497.32 ($6.74), with a volume of 487723 shares changing hands. The stock had previously closed at GBX 492.50 ($6.67).

VinaCapital Vietnam Opp Fund Price Performance

The business has a fifty day simple moving average of GBX 469.27 and a 200 day simple moving average of GBX 435.18. The firm has a market cap of £653.13 million, a price-to-earnings ratio of 895.71 and a beta of 0.47.

Insider Activity at VinaCapital Vietnam Opp Fund

In other news, insider Charlotta Ginman bought 4,400 shares of VinaCapital Vietnam Opp Fund stock in a transaction on Monday, July 21st. The stock was acquired at an average price of GBX 456 per share, with a total value of £20,064. 1.62% of the stock is owned by insiders.

VinaCapital Vietnam Opportunity Fund Ltd (“the Company” or “VOF”) is a closed-end fund trading on the London Stock Exchange's Main Market. Launched in 2003, VOF provides investors with access to the Vietnamese market across a range of industry sectors and asset classes, including but not limited to listed and unlisted equity*, private equity, operating assets and real estate projects.
